Output 4543a1c8a51e37bbab5c30cec73dae1cf7d6877fd2e70ae40b697bbe8ae9fd25:19

value
136159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 811fc68c7233de00fb64e84d2ae9b54dd7e46927 OP_EQUAL
address
3DTmA6WvdVwkrsDCFLAEULeKpG3kwp51FR
transaction
4543a1c8a51e37bbab5c30cec73dae1cf7d6877fd2e70ae40b697bbe8ae9fd25
confirmations
18151
spent
true